New York Yankees reliever Aroldis Chapman was placed on the 15-day injured list.
Image/The Ringer
He is getting an infection in his leg from a recent tattoo.
Image/The Ringer
Manager Aaron Boone said Chapman felt irritation in the leg after getting the tattoo.
Image/The Ringer
The seven-time All-Star stayed back at the team and received antibiotics and treatment.
Image/The Ringer
Boone said Chapman had been available to pitch until Thursday when the leg started bothering him.
Image/The Ringer
Boone said he doesn’t expect this to be a long-term issue but needs to wait to get better.
Image/The Ringer
"Hopefully he’s good in several days," Boone said.
Image/The Ringer
"It’s hard for me. I don’t have tattoos. That’s a personal choice," Boone said.
Image/The Ringer
Boone said he didn’t have a problem with Chapman getting a tattoo during the season.
